Manchester United manager Jose Mourinho says it is likely other clubs are interested in Alexis Sanchez.
A report emerged Monday stating Manchester City had ended their pursuit of the 29-year-old due to the cost of the deal.
And now Sky Sports has claimed Chelsea have entered the race to sign the talented Chilean.
Speaking after United defeated Stoke 3-0 on Monday, Mourinho was asked if Manchester United were in the driving seat to sign Alexis Sanchez, to which he replied: "I've no idea. Today I was completely separate from all of that - I was just focused on my match and not worried about anything else.
"I'm not going to speak about hypothetical situations. Probably there are other clubs also interested and trying and I shouldn't talk about a player who is an Arsenal player."
